If you pass a toll in Massachusetts without an E-ZPass, EzDriveMA uses a system called “Pay-by-Plate MA” that captures your license plate and sends the bill to the address linked to it. This isn’t a free pass—it’s often more expensive than using E-ZPass due to additional processing fees. It’s meant as a backup for non-transponder users but comes with delays and no access to toll discounts. While it may seem convenient at the moment, it adds up fast and sometimes results in overdue fines if not paid on time. So yes, you’re definitely getting that bill.

“Pay-by-Plate” is the EzDriveMA fallback option for toll collection if you don’t have a transponder. When you drive through a toll, cameras scan your license plate, match it with the registry, and mail the bill to the car’s registered address. It’s not a discount program and tends to be more expensive due to processing fees. Many users misunderstand it as a reward program, but it’s really a convenience method with a financial trade-off. It requires prompt payment to avoid penalties. Choosing E-ZPass MA avoids this and saves you money over time. It’s automatic and seamless.

EzDriveMA uses a system of transponder readers and high-resolution cameras placed above toll gantries to read either your E-ZPass or your license plate. It doesn’t rely on GPS or manual logging. When you pass under one, the system automatically deducts tolls or logs your plate for billing. These sensors are highly accurate and function without slowing you down. The infrastructure is part of Massachusetts’ move to all-electronic tolling—no physical booths or cash lanes remain. That’s why your location and charges are usually precise, unless there’s a mismatch in plate registration or transponder setup.

One of the biggest causes of unexpected toll charges is a mismatched license plate or a transponder not properly mounted or detected. If the system doesn’t recognize your transponder, it defaults to reading your plate, which might not be linked or updated. This often leads to higher toll charges or even fines if not addressed. Errors can also occur if you’ve recently changed vehicles but didn’t update your EzDriveMA profile. Discount errors or tech glitches are less common than these mundane administrative oversights. Keeping account info current is key to avoiding surprise bills.

If your E-ZPass MA transponder malfunctions, the proper step is to contact customer support and request a replacement. Continuing to drive with a broken or unreadable transponder may result in your tolls defaulting to pay-by-plate rates, which cost more. Painting it, hiding it, or hoping it resets won’t solve the problem. MassDOT provides free or low-cost replacements depending on the situation. It’s essential to act quickly to avoid billing confusion, especially if your vehicle is registered to a busy account. Always treat the device as sensitive and update it when needed.
